The interior designer for this Lincoln Park home definitely had the Midas touch—every room had a luxurious feel with items like a built-in velvet dining bench, elegant marble countertops, high-end textured wallpaper, and coffered ceilings complete with gold inlay. It’s clear, this upscale home is doing the most. The property listed for $2,000,000 about a month ago.
:no_upscale()/cdn.vox-cdn.com/uploads/chorus_asset/file/13615799/2748_N_Lakewood_Ave_Unit_1_002_13_0002_MLS_Size.jpg)
The 11-unit development was built back in 2011 on the site of the former Wonder Bread factory. The four-bedroom, four-bathroom residence previously sold for $1,600,000 in 2014, but since then the owners have put in $265,000 in designer upgrades. The spacious, private condo is spread out over 4,000 square feet and feels a bit more like a single family home.
Passing the fenced-in front side yard, enter through the front door to find herringbone laid tile and a cozy seating area around a dramatic black and white fireplace. Upstairs, the kitchen features a large island with a unique countertop and an outdoor terrace perfect for sipping morning coffee. The living room centers on a large fireplace and the room’s gold touches make it feel quite indulgent.

The master bedroom has oversized windows, two separate walk-in closets, and a bathroom that truly goes all out. It comes with substantial double vanities framed by sconces and a giant soaking tub with a warming towel rack and chandelier.
The home has a total of four outdoor spaces, there’s a wide wrap-around patio with seating and dining areas. The rooftop lounge area outfitted with a TV making it an ideal hangout for game day.
